## v3.8.1 — Crashline pipeline
- Switched Pebblewing app crash reports from batch upload to streaming ingest.
- Deduplication now keyed on stack fingerprint, not device ID.
- Dropped legacy symbolication path; retired the Old Harrow worker pool.
Retention unchanged at 90 days. Questions on this release go to the maintainer listed below.

account owner for bahif-yageg: Eliath Ulair Quenvan Kasok

Handover note — dependency pinning

Welcome aboard. Quick context: all services under the Ketterly platform use exact-version pinning; ranges are forbidden in lockfiles. Renovations go through the weekly bump job, never manual edits. If a build breaks on a pin, escalate rather than loosening it. The bump job itself is a small service, and it currently runs with these configuration values.

config for tagaf-bawif:
[norok]
host = norok.ordinworks.local
user = norok_svc
database = norok_prod

**Veldara Line Retirement — Managers Only**

The Veldara kitchenware line retires end of Q3. Stop reordering stock now. Clearance pricing begins next month; branch displays come down by the 15th. Direct customer questions to regional leads, not corporate. Staffing impacts are minimal. The replacement strategy is summarized below.

management briefing: Only 33 of the 205 pilot accounts renewed Kasath, so a churn review is set for October 17. Weniusek Logistics is in early talks to buy Holethax Freight for about $345.6 million.